Read the passage given below and answer questions 11 and 12 by choosing the correct
alternative
During nomenclature of unsaturated hydrocarbon, lowest locant is given to multiple bond rather than any
substituent, as the priority of multiple bond is more than substitutent. When the locant for multiple bonds is
same from either side than double bond, then double bond is given priority over triple bond. For selection of
main chain if the size of main chain and number of multiple bonds are equal then the priority is given to
lowest set of locants for multiple bond.
